Output 71526515f13c2d5a7b4a70a424226e8cfe5d3173d3f8424c29c1b74adaa66014:1

value
504276
script pubkey
OP_0 OP_PUSHBYTES_20 e38ee000dcede3a393b83c2ed6459c113ec9f232
address
bc1quw8wqqxuah368yac8shdv3vuzylvnu3j3jvqru
transaction
71526515f13c2d5a7b4a70a424226e8cfe5d3173d3f8424c29c1b74adaa66014
spent
true